Egg Heist is the only source of dark forms

Dark forms of Aniimo, Darklers and the Umbrabow form included, are obtained exclusively through Egg Heist. That is the whole answer to "where do I find one". No other activity produces them.

Within the mode there are two paths. Darkler variant eggs are obtained from the Egg Heist activity itself, so they come to you as part of running it. The Umbrabow form works differently: accumulated currency can be exchanged for an Umbrabow egg. If the variant eggs are not falling your way, the exchange is the path that rewards showing up regularly instead.

Your eggs go to the mailbox, not your bag

Eggs extracted from Egg Heist are delivered to the in-game mailbox and must be collected from there. This trips up new players constantly. You finish a run, you check your inventory, and nothing is there. Go to the mailbox.

Once collected, eggs from Egg Heist hatch into usable Aniimo, so a Darkler variant egg is a creature you will actually field and not a trophy. Operation Egg Heist also features additional egg varieties, which is covered in depth in its own article.

Paying for the runs

Items and resources extracted from Egg Heist can be sold for eggshell coins, and there is a bulk sell-all interface for clearing out everything at once. Use it. The mode gives you far more to carry out than you will ever want to sort through by hand.

Coins have somewhere to go. Backpacks can be purchased from the Egg Heist mode shop for 5,000 coins. That is a straightforward loop: extract, sell in bulk, spend on the thing that lets you extract more.
